Mon, May 4 (MExN): A combined meeting of the COVID-19 District Task Force and District Task Force for administration of COVID-19 vaccination was held on May 3 at the DC’S conference hall Mon.
The meeting started with a brief summary on the on-going Vaccination process in the district by Dr Shasinle Tep, DIO (UIP&RCH). She mentioned that the vaccination for the 18 years and above will be activated as and when the vaccines arrive in the district. According to a press release received on Tuesday, the meeting also discussed on the execution of the vaccination plan and the challenges faced by each block under the district.
Stating the current situation of COVID-19, Dr Limatula Aier, DSO informed that there are 23 active cases and three deaths till date in the district.
Following the feedbacks, the District Task Force came up with a decision to strengthen the COVID-19 protocols by discussing on the preparation, enforcement and monitoring. In this regard, it was decided to reinforce the ward and village task forces as they were the instrumental in the pandemic management last year. The team also decided that prior permission should be taken from the District Task Force, Mon to hold any kind of gatherings within the district.
The meeting also discussed on the preparedness of COVID hospital, COVID Care Centre, workforce issues, drugs, equipments and protocols for disposing dead body.
The meeting was chaired by Deputy Commissioner, Mon Thavaseelan K and was also attended by Chief Medical Officer, Mon Dr Kechongol Sophie. Other members present were Superintendent of Police, Medical Superintendent DH, deputy CMO, ADC, SDO (C), District Surveillance Officer (IDSP), District Immunization Officer, WHO, and other administrative officers.
